200 Sw 2nd Street, Fort Lauderdale, FL 33301Munchie's Pizza Barcade in Fort Lauderdale has 18 inspections on record from 2021 to November 2025, with 67 total violations averaging 3.7 per inspection, below the Florida statewide average of 5.2. The facility has never experienced an emergency closure. High-priority violations have centered on employee health reporting (appearing in at least 4 inspections), hand washing and cooking temperatures (cited repeatedly in 2025), and management awareness (cited in 2 of the last 3 inspections). One disciplinary action resulted in a $200 fine. The most recent inspection on November 5, 2025 found 12 violations including high-priority issues with hand washing, cooking temperatures, and food contact surfaces, yet was completed with no further action required. The prior inspection on April 14, 2025 recommended an administrative complaint for management awareness and employee health reporting violations. A warning was issued on February 13, 2025 after 5 violations were documented; the facility complied and passed a callback inspection three days later on February 14.
